Transaction a12816834c857d1fbd81af3d33e7c43112122b85b754450e52a922f4b01137f9
1 Input
2 Outputs
- a12816834c857d1fbd81af3d33e7c43112122b85b754450e52a922f4b01137f9:0
- a12816834c857d1fbd81af3d33e7c43112122b85b754450e52a922f4b01137f9:1
value 1046678
address 1DpUpvFn375nsdAJp64uWCyM847Uam5Ct
value 23093342
address 1JTmdQQukxPaLoP8yX4Cea3FYfQVcLk3MC